Nanaimo News Bulletin's Bike Week 2011 Article series
The Nanaimo News Bulletins ran a six week series of articles for us in 2011. Since these articles are still available, why not check them out this year? “Six weeks to cycling readiness” introduced the series and started people thinking about the idea of riding to work.
In the second article, “Research required in picking a bike” the equipment essentials were covered.
And the third article gets into the personal issue of…what to wear. See “Casual wear ‘in’ for cyclists”.
The fourth article, from the 12th of May covers the all-important choice of route.
The fifth article in the series, "Following road rules key to safety," some key points are emphasized. And, in an interesting addendum to the article, GNCC board member Richard Littlemore reminded us about deer. Deer behave very differently around cars than they do around bikes!
And the very last in the series is "Bike to Work - Test ride route before the big day"
